Weather in Winkler in November

Temperatures on an average day in Winkler in November

The average temperature in Winkler in November for a typical day ranges from a high of 35°F (1°C) to a low of 20°F (-7°C). Some would describe the temperature to be really cold. The general area may also feel slightly windy.

For comparison, the hottest month in Winkler, July, has days with highs of 82°F (28°C) and lows of 60°F (15°C). The coldest month, January has days with highs of 15°F (-9°C) and lows of -3°F (-20°C). This graph shows how an average day looks like in Winkler in November based on historical data.

Winkler Heritage Museum
11. Winkler Heritage Museum
4.7
(6)
History museum
Museums
Slide 1 of 3
The Winkler Heritage Museum is a rented pace in the Southland Mall. It contains exhibits relative to the City of Winkler and its surrounding area. The exhibits relate to the people who live here, their businesses, their schools, their personal lives and their history. The curator is there from Tues. to Sat. (Hrs. 10 -3) Admission is Free!
